Detoxing from methadone could be a very difficult thing to do, an experience which is known as much more extreme than even heroin detox. For this reason, lots of people who become involved in a methadone maintenance program or use the drug recreationally find it nearly impossible to stop. Likewise, some may just switch to yet another medical drug to curb detox symptoms after which become dependent to that particular drug. Medication like Suboxone or Buprenorphine may lessen methadone detox symptoms, however they definitely aren't going to cure any sort of addiction or dependency situation. However, there are ways to go about methadone detox so that the person will get through detoxification without using other drugs. In the drug detoxification center or drug rehab program which helps people who are going through methadone detox, detox professionals will most likely help the individual gradually decrease their dosage of the drug or stop use entirely if they're physically able to do so. Because those who are opiate dependant need intensive treatment following detoxification if any kind of long-term sobriety can be expected, people who have finished a methadone detoxification must be in a drug treatment center for as long as deemed needed by treatment experts.
